    Pakistan ready for digital economy, says Bilal Bin Saqib

    Addressing the Bitcoin Asia Conference in Hong Kong, Bilal said Pakistan was moving forward to understand new financial and technological developments and build its capacity to benefit from them.

    He said Pakistan had established a regulatory framework for virtual assets in less than six months, while using only 8% of the budget allocated for the initiative., around $200,000 was spent on developing and operationalising the new regulatory framework, leaving approximately 92% of the approved budget unused.

    He said Pakistan’s objective behind its Bitcoin strategic reserve initiative was not to purchase large quantities of Bitcoin. Instead, the country wanted to prepare itself for the evolving global financial system and emerging technologies.

    Bilal said the development of a regulatory framework reflected Pakistan’s efforts to create a structured environment for virtual assets while strengthening the country’s readiness for future financial and technological changes.
